Akki Rotti (Rice flour rotti) by Indian cooking made easy

Akki rotti means rice flour in kannada. This is also known as tandla pitta rotti or tandla pitta bhakri in konkani. Its usually eaten for breakfast in South India. The fresh coconut makes this bhakri soft in the inside and crispy on the outside.
